Latest Patents
Mao-Hung Lee holds a patent for a "Constant speed display method of mobile device." This invention provides a solution for displaying images in a photograph on electronic devices in full screen view. The method involves determining whether consecutive swiping touch actions that match specific criteria have been received. It allows for the display of an aligning animation of the images at a constant speed, ensuring that the display is not affected by subsequent swiping actions.
